Decluttering and Organizing the Physical Workspace
The first step to achieving an organized CS setup at your desk is to declutter your physical workspace. By clearing out unnecessary items and creating designated spaces for essential tools and materials, you can create a clean and efficient work environment.
1. Clearing out unnecessary items
To begin, identify and remove items that are not essential to your work. Get rid of any items that are outdated, broken, or have not been used in a long time. By reducing visual clutter, you can focus better and have a clearer mind. Additionally, create designated spaces for essential tools and materials. By categorizing and organizing them, you can easily find what you need when you need it.
2. Utilizing storage solutions
Investing in organizers and drawer dividers is an effective way to declutter and organize your physical workspace. Utilize these storage solutions to categorize and separate items, providing a tidy and easily accessible workspace. Additionally, make use of vertical space by installing shelves and wall organizers. This allows you to keep frequently used items within reach while keeping your desk surface clear and clutter-free.
3. Implementing a cleaning routine
Regularly tidying up and maintaining a clean workspace is essential for a productive CS setup. Set aside specific times for cleaning and organizing tasks. This routine will help you stay organized and prevent clutter from building up. Invest a few minutes each day to tidy up your desk, ensuring a clean and welcoming workspace.
Establishing an Efficient Digital Setup
In addition to organizing the physical workspace, it is equally important to establish an efficient digital setup. With the amount of time spent on computers and digital platforms, having an organized digital workspace is crucial to productivity and overall efficiency.
1. Organizing digital files and folders
Create a logical folder structure to organize your digital files and documents. Categorize them based on their content or project, making it easy to locate specific files when needed. Additionally, utilize naming conventions for easy file retrieval. Consistently labeling files with meaningful names will save you time and reduce the frustration of searching for important documents.
2. Managing email and notifications
Emails and notifications can be major distractions that hinder productivity. Take the time to set up filters and folders to prioritize important emails and minimize unnecessary distractions. Create folders for specific projects or clients and utilize filters to automatically sort incoming emails. Disable non-essential notifications on your computer and mobile devices to stay focused on your work.
3. Customizing software and tools for a streamlined workflow
Take advantage of customization options available within software and tools to streamline your workflow. Configure keyboard shortcuts and hotkeys to automate repetitive tasks and save time. Explore productivity apps and extensions that can enhance your efficiency in completing CS-related tasks. Look for tools and software that align with your work style and optimize your productivity.
Optimizing Ergonomics for a Comfortable and Productive Workspace
An ergonomically designed workspace is essential for your health and overall well-being. By choosing suitable furniture, positioning computer equipment correctly, and incorporating comfortable lighting and temperature control, you can create a workspace that promotes comfort and productivity.
1. Choosing a suitable desk and chair
Select a desk and chair that are suitable for your specific needs. Consider the size and height of the desk to ensure ample space for your CS setup. Your chair should provide proper ergonomic support and encourage good posture. Adjust the height of your chair to ensure your feet are flat on the floor and your knees are at a 90-degree angle.
2. Positioning and arranging computer equipment
Proper positioning of computer equipment is crucial for a comfortable and productive workspace. Adjust the height and distance of your monitor to prevent eye strain and neck pain. Organize cables and wires to minimize clutter and reduce the risk of tripping hazards. Utilize cable management solutions to keep cords organized and out of the way.
3. Incorporating comfortable lighting and temperature control
Task lighting and natural light sources are essential for a well-lit workspace. Proper lighting reduces eye strain and promotes focus. Consider adding a desk lamp or positioning your desk near a window to maximize natural light. Additionally, maintain a comfortable temperature in your workspace. Ensure that the room temperature is neither too hot nor too cold, allowing you to work for long periods without discomfort.
